Stevenswood is a dedicated supplier of PVCu and aluminium windows, doors, glass, conservatories and accessories, catering to both trade professionals and homeowners. With trade counters throughout the UK, we offer a wide range of trusted products to retail, trade and distribution clients, whilst providing exceptional service, and competitive pricing to help you win more business, streamline installations, and maximise your profits.

We are now expanding our Sales division here at Stevenswood and we are really excited to announce we are looking for a Business Development Manager to cover our South of England region (Bristol, Swindon & Cheltenham). The ideal candidate will possess in-depth knowledge of windows and doors, along with a proven track record of delivering sales expertise and field-based support that drives profitable growth across our trade counter branches

Key responsibilities include;

  • To develop a sales strategy to support and sales via the branches that ensures the attainment of Company sales goals and profitability in accordance with the Company’s objectives.
  • Working with the Branch Managers, Area Managers & Sales Director to action and deliver the sales growth plan to grow top line sales, whilst trading at targeted margin levels and working within authorisation levels.
  • To prepare & undertake action plans for the effective search of sales leads and prospects
  • To initiate and co-ordinate action plans to effectively drive and engage with prospects and sales leads.
  • To initiate and coordinate action plans to maintain & develop existing business and obtain new business from both prospects and existing customers.
  • To assist in the development and undertaking of sales & marketing initiatives as required
  • To maintain & grow the customer database and ensure that information is kept up-to-date and accurate
  • To maintain accurate records of all pricings, sales and activity reports to be submitted to the Sales Director
  • To arrange & manage appointments providing maximum time efficiency
  • To maximise profit and minimise expense in line with individual branches P&L’s
  • To minimise risk by ensuring credit facilities offered are in line with authorisation levels and that debt is proactively managed
  • To partner with operational and support function colleagues to develop branch specific plans
  • To work closely with Branch Managers in the area developing an understanding of competitors and pursue potential sales opportunities
